On , OSHA opened a referral safety inspection of OX SPECIALTY PAPER, LLC. in 30 CHAMPION STREET, CARTHAGE, NY 13619 (NAICS 322121). OSHA activity number 345828743.
O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

Citations
1 citation on file for this inspection.
1910.261 K18
- Issued
- May 12, 2022
- Abate by
- Jun 8, 2022
- Penalty
- Initial $14,502 · Current $9,426 Reduced
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.261(k)(18):The hazard of the nip points on all calendar rolls was not eliminated or minimized by means of an effective barrier device, or by feeding the paper into the rolls by means of a rope carrier, air jets, or hand feeding devices. a) 30 Champion Street, Carthage, NY 13619: On or about March 7, 2022, while working as the 4th hand on the dryer side platform of the Calendar Stack during sheet breaks, employees were exposed to a nip point that ultimately resulted in an employee amputation. The injured employee attempted to thread the paper tail into the bottom nip of the stacks following established procedures and his left hand was caught up in the paper piling up beside him, drawing his left hand's fingers into the nip point.
